Greater Boca Raton Estate Planning Council Closes
2013-2014 Season with a Gala Seaside Celebration

BOCA RATON, FL (July 11, 2014) – A stylish seaside celebration at the elegant Delray Beach Club marked the close of the 2013-2014 Greater Boca Raton Estate Planning Council (GBREPC) programmatic season. With a spectacular view of the Atlantic Ocean serving as a picture-perfect backdrop for the gala, close to 100 GBREPC members and guests enjoyed the culinary specialties of the club’s Executive Chef Jason Miranda. The band “Atlantis” provided a perfect mix of music that got everyone movin’ and groovin’ on the dance floor.
Officially completing his one-year term as the GBREPC’s president, attorney Alan B. Rosenthal took a moment during the reception to reflect upon his year in office. “It has been a pleasure taking on this leadership role,” says Rosenthal, an attorney specializing in multi-generational wealth preservation with the firm of Redgrave & Rosenthal LLP. “Attracting new members by offering consistently outstanding programs, nationally recognized speakers, and excellent networking opportunities, the GBREPC continues to be the area’s preeminent chapter – the chapter everyone wants to join.”
A long time GBREPC member and director, Paul Roman will assume the role of GBREPC’s new president for 2014-2015. Roman practices trust and estate law with the firm of Hankins Northwood Roman Wenzel P.L. “I am happy to inherit a chapter with a healthy membership that is on the upswing. My goal is to continue to bring sought-after speakers to our monthly dinner meetings,” says Roman. “I want our meetings to address topics that are cutting edge and of interest to lawyers, accountants, trust officers, financial planners and planned giving specialists. It is the mission of our national organization to improve the quality of estate planning in order to benefit the public. Our chapter is certainly fulfilling this mission. In addition, the GBREPC continues to engage in community outreach initiatives and continues to align itself with like-minded charitable organizations.”
Art Samuels, owner of Estate Buyers.com, and a retired U.S. Navy commander, was the gala’s Diamond Sponsor. As owner of a diamond and gem wholesale company, Samuels brings a new and different perspective to the GBREPC constituency. “A large focus of my work is on estate liquidation,” says Samuels. “Although I am not an attorney or planned giving specialist, I find that the GBREPC provides me with the business contacts and resources that I need. I value the people I have met as a result of the GBREPC and with deep appreciation, sponsor this last event of the season with pride.”

Founded in 1984, the GBREPC has a growing membership of more than 160 professionals from the fields of accounting, legal, trust, insurance, financial planning and planned giving. A chapter of the National Association of Estate Planners & Councils, the GBREPC provides networking opportunities for local professionals who value collaboration and career growth. Monthly meetings, in season, keep members and their guests current on estate planning trends and changes in tax laws. In addition, the organization strives to provide the public with a better understanding and appreciation of the services that estate and financial planners offer to their clients.
